What Is a Stainless Steel Shaft?

A stainless steel shaft is a cylindrical mechanical component manufactured from stainless steel and used to transmit rotational motion, support rotating components, or act as a precision locating and connecting element.

Depending on the application, a shaft may incorporate features such as:

  • Precision-machined outside diameters
  • Internal holes or bores
  • Chamfers and radii
  • Grooves and undercuts
  • Threaded sections
  • Shoulders and steps
  • Keyways or other drive features
  • Special profiles as per customer drawing

Stainless Steel Shaft Manufacturing

At ANIKET ENGINEERING, stainless steel shafts can be manufactured using CNC turning and other precision machining processes. The manufacturing process is selected according to the material, component geometry, tolerance requirements, surface finish, production quantity, and application.

A typical manufacturing process includes:

Raw Material → Cutting → CNC Turning → Drilling/Boring → Grooving/Threading → Deburring → Surface Finishing → Inspection → Packing

Every stage is controlled to achieve consistent dimensions and repeatable quality, particularly for components required in higher-volume production.

Stainless Steel Grades

The appropriate stainless steel grade depends on the operating environment and functional requirements of the component.

Commonly used grades may include:

  • SS 303 – suitable for applications requiring good machinability
  • SS 304 – widely used for general corrosion-resistant applications
  • SS 316 – preferred for applications requiring enhanced corrosion resistance
  • Other stainless steel grades – available based on customer specifications and application requirements

Material selection should be finalized according to the customer’s technical requirements, operating conditions, mechanical properties, corrosion environment, and applicable standards.

Quality Inspection

Precision stainless steel shafts require dimensional inspection throughout the manufacturing process. Depending on customer requirements, inspection may include:

  • Outside diameter inspection
  • Inside diameter inspection
  • Overall length inspection
  • Step and shoulder dimensions
  • Thread inspection
  • Groove dimensions
  • Concentricity/runout checks
  • Surface finish verification
  • Visual inspection
  • Material verification and documentation where required

Inspection equipment may include vernier calipers, micrometers, bore gauges, thread gauges, and other appropriate measuring instruments.
